Free Reign Wins “Most Metal Athletes” at Revolver Golden God Awards

They may not have gotten the Lombardi Trophy at their day job this year but the Dallas Cowboys offensive linemen that comprise Free Reign took home some precious metal for their musical moonlighting, winning “Most Metal Athletes” at this year’s Revolver Golden God Awards. Marc Colombo, Leonard Davis and Cory Procter were on hand to receive the award, putting a nice touch on what has been a busy offseason for these Cowboys that usually would be pushing weights and enjoying their home time. In January they released their debut EP “Tragedy” through Riot Records and have been busy promoting it ever since.

If you’re in Texas you can hear Colombo and lead guitarist Justin Chapman’s Krankenstein rigs up close and personal when the band hits the stage April 30th for KISSfest in San Antonio, and you can see them receive their award May 22nd when the Gold Gods are broadcast on VH1.
